clare's Thai Salmon
INGREDIENTS - for 6 servings: salmon portions, 1 1/2 teaspoons Thai Curry paste, rind and juice of 2 limes.
SAUCE: - 2 tablespoons chilli dipping sauce, 1 tablespoon soy sauce, 2 tablespoons water.
METHOD:slice the salmon portions almost through so that they become "butterfly wings" .
Blend the Thai Curry Paste, lime Juice and Rind together in a food processor and then put this mixture as a stuffing in the salmon. Fold the salmon together and cook in a hot oven 180 degrees for 10 minutes.

Spinach and Watercress Sauce
This is a very simple, quick sauce to prepare and on top of grilled, fried or baked white fish, or salmon, makes the dish look elegant and also makes for a great complementary flavour.
1 tablespoon blanched baby spinach, l tablespoon watercress, 1 tablespoon creme fraishe (you can use yogourt if you're callorie counting), a good squeeze of lemon juice.
Simply chop the spinach and watercress coarsely and mix into the creme fraishe, then add lemon juice, season to taste.
